Re: Hypo or Sunglow?

That is a very nice hypo.

Sunglow is an albino morph that comes from a pairing of Hypo het Albino x Albino. Sunglows look like albinos because that's what they are. Your snake doesn't look albino but it's definitely a hypo. Am I making any sense at all?

Your snake's parent that was Albino may have been a Sunglow Albino.

Re: Hypo or Sunglow?

DH means double het. So it carries both of the genes to make sunglow, but it isn't a sunglow. It's a hypo het for albino.

Ding ding ding. We have a winner!!
This will give you sunglows.
I copied this from somewhere but can't remember where.
It is listed from least likely to make sunglows to most likely.


hypo het albino x normal het albino
hypo het albino x albino
hypo het albino x hypo het albino
super hypo het albino x normal het albino
super hypo het albino x albino
super hypo het albino x super hypo het albino
sunglow x albino
super sunglow x albino
super sunglow x sunglow
sunglow x sunglow
super sunglow x super sunglow
